    Bitcoin (BTC)

    Bitcoin is the first cryptocurrency created, and it is now the most widely known and traded digital asset today. Because of its size and long history, Bitcoin sets the tone for the entire crypto market. When Bitcoin moves strongly in one direction, many other coins tend to follow, which is why traders frequently describe it as a market leader.

    Stablecoins (USDT, USDC)

    Stablecoins such as USDT and USDC are designed to keep their value close to traditional currencies, usually the US dollar. Unlike Bitcoin or Ethereum, stablecoins aren’t meant to rise in price. Their main purpose is stability.

    Stable coin

    Source: Unsplash

    In real trading, stablecoins act as a balance tool. When markets become volatile, traders move funds into stablecoins to protect value without leaving the crypto environment. This allows them to wait for better conditions before entering new trades. Stablecoins also make trading more flexible, since many crypto pairs are priced against them.

    Another practical use involves cash management. Traders can hold funds in stablecoins after closing positions, keeping capital ready for the next opportunity. However, stability doesn’t mean zero risk. Each stablecoin depends on how it is structured and backed. Analysts, including those at IBO International, point out that being aware of how a stablecoin works is just as important as knowing its price stays steady.

    Charting tools

    Charts are the first tool traders encounter, and for good reason. A chart shows how price moves over time, which helps traders see patterns, direction, and important price levels.

    There are several common chart types. Line charts show price movement in a very simple way and are useful for spotting general trends. Bar charts add more detail by showing opening and closing prices. Candlestick charts are the most popular because they clearly display price behavior within a specific time period, making it easier to see buying and selling pressure.

    Technical indicators

    Technical indicators are tools that use mathematical calculations to analyze price and volume. They don’t predict the future, but they help traders understand what the market is currently doing.

    Technical indicators

    Source: Unsplash

    Some indicators are meant for trend direction. Moving Averages smooth out price movement and help traders see whether the market is generally moving up or down. MACD combines trend and momentum information, which many traders use to confirm potential changes in direction. Other indicators, such as RSI, measure momentum and show whether the price is overbought or oversold.

    Volume indicators look at how much trading activity supports price movement. For example, a price increase with strong volume signals healthier movement than a rise with weak participation.

    Risk management tools

    Risk management is overlooked by beginners, yet it is one of the most important parts of trading. Even good analysis can fail, so traders need tools that limit losses when the market moves against them.

    Stop-loss orders automatically close a trade at a predefined price, which helps prevent small losses from turning into large ones. Take-profit orders work in the opposite way, locking in gains when the price reaches a target. Together, these tools remove emotional decision-making from critical moments.

    Risk management tools

    Source: Unsplash

    Position sizing is another key tool. It determines how much capital is placed into a single trade. Traders who risk too much on one position can face heavy losses, even after a few mistakes. Those who control position size can survive longer and learn from experience.

    Q: Can you explain the technical difference between using these new fonts and the traditional process of digitizing an embroidery design?

    Carolina Vitantonio: Traditionally, when a merchant uploads a design for embroidery, that file has to be converted into a stitch pattern. This digitization process maps out how the machine will stitch the design, everything from stitch direction to density. It’s highly technical and must be done before production begins.

    With our embroidery-ready fonts, that step has already been completed. The stitch patterns are pre-mapped and optimized for embroidery production. So when a merchant uses one of these fonts for text – such as  a name, initials, or a short phrase – the design goes straight into production without any additional digitization required.

    If a design includes a graphic element, digitization is only required once to account for that graphic. After that, personalized text using the embroidery-ready fonts can be updated per order without triggering digitization again. That’s a major shift in efficiency.

    Within this ecosystem, 18 U.S.C. § 2261A is the primary federal statute addressing cyberstalking when conduct crosses state lines or affects interstate commerce. It captures patterns of threats, harassment, impersonation, and reputational attacks undertaken with intent to cause fear, intimidation, or substantial emotional distress. Appellate courts have clarified that physical pursuit isn’t required; in United States v. Ho Ka Yung, for instance, the Third Circuit recognized that fabricated blogs, impersonation, and coordinated online attacks may qualify when intent and impact are clear. For practitioners, the practical takeaway is narrow but powerful: digital conduct is potentially criminal not because it is online, but because it forms a documented course of conduct aimed at causing harm.

    Historical Challenges: United States v. Drew and People v. Marquan M.

    Early cyberbullying and cyberharassment prosecutions exposed how poorly legacy concepts mapped onto emerging behavior. In United States v. Drew, prosecutors leaned on the Computer Fraud and Abuse Act (CFAA), arguing that violating a website’s terms of service amounted to “unauthorized access.” A jury returned misdemeanor convictions, but the court vacated them, warning that criminalizing TOS breaches would sweep ordinary internet use into federal crime. The lesson endures: much abuse travels through accounts and sessions that are technically authorized, so traditional “access” crimes miss the mark even when the harm is undeniable.

    States faced a parallel trap. In People v. Marquan M., a county‑level cyberbullying law targeted online communications intended to “harass, annoy, threaten, abuse, taunt, intimidate, torment, or humiliate.” The New York Court of Appeals struck it down as overbroad under the First Amendment, even though the underlying behavior was plainly abusive. Draft too broadly, and you capture constitutionally protected speech; draft too narrowly, and you miss the conduct you set out to address. Between those poles sit victims, who must navigate both evidentiary thresholds and constitutional limits.

    These cases explain why today’s response depends so heavily on disciplined documentation and careful framing. Federal law can reach cyberstalking under § 2261A when the record shows a targeted course of conduct and intent to cause fear or substantial distress; state‑level efforts that swing wider often falter. That is why even basic incident‑response tooling matters: it turns diffuse, cross‑platform harassment into a structured record—timelines, artifacts, provenance—that prosecutors can evaluate without overreaching on speech.     The Shift from AI Tools to AI APIs

    Early AI adoption in software followed a familiar pattern. Teams purchased tools that promised ready-made intelligence, such as chat widgets, content generators, or automated support systems. These tools worked well for narrow use cases but quickly showed limits once products grew more complex. Integration options were shallow, behavior was difficult to customize, and updates often broke workflows that teams relied on.

    AI APIs changed this dynamic by exposing intelligence as a building block rather than a finished product. Instead of adapting the product to a tool, teams adapt the model to the product. Developers can shape prompts, control context, manage latency, and combine outputs with internal data. This mirrors how cloud infrastructure replaced monolithic software installations, offering flexibility without locking teams into rigid interfaces.

    In practice, this shift means AI capabilities are designed into product architecture from the start. A recommendation system, onboarding assistant, or developer helper is no longer a bolt-on service. It is a function backed by a model endpoint, versioned, monitored, and tested like any other core dependency.

    Why Eye Protection Matters in Aseptic Manufacturing

    The human face is a significant source of contamination. Blinking, perspiration, and facial movement can introduce particles into controlled zones, particularly in Grade A and Grade B environments.

    In aseptic manufacturing, protective eyewear serves two essential purposes:

    • Acting as a physical barrier to prevent particle and droplet dispersion
    • Protecting operators from chemical splashes, vapors, and biohazards

    Without properly designed eyewear, sterile drug production processes face increased risk of contamination events and operator injury.
